Winter Adventures: Embrace the Cold

When the temperature drops and the snow begins to fall, the mountains become your playground. Winter is the perfect time to embrace sports that challenge your body and connect you with nature in a completely different way.

1. Skiing and Snowboarding

The classic winter adventure sports—skiing and snowboarding—are perfect for those who crave speed and thrill on the slopes. Whether you’re carving down groomed runs or tackling powdery off-piste terrain, these sports offer a full-body workout and a sense of freedom like no other.

  • Best For: People looking for adrenaline and speed.
  • Tip: Take a few lessons if you’re a beginner to master the basics before venturing into more challenging slopes.

2. Snowshoeing

For a more laid-back yet still adventurous winter activity, snowshoeing allows you to explore snowy landscapes at your own pace. Whether you’re hiking through forests or trekking across frozen lakes, snowshoeing is a great way to experience the serenity of winter.

  • Best For: Beginners or those who enjoy a slower-paced adventure.
  • Tip: Dress in layers and bring trekking poles for added stability on deeper snow.

3. Ice Climbing

For those seeking a real challenge, ice climbing offers a thrilling experience. Scaling frozen waterfalls or vertical ice faces requires strength, technique, and a good understanding of climbing gear. This sport is for the adventurous at heart who want to conquer both the physical and mental challenges of ice-covered cliffs.

  • Best For: Experienced climbers or adrenaline junkies.
  • Tip: Be sure to hire a guide if you’re new to ice climbing, as proper technique and safety are crucial.

Spring Adventures: As Nature Comes Alive

As the weather warms and the snow melts, the mountains and forests become vibrant with new life. Spring is the ideal time for sports that combine physical endurance with scenic exploration, offering a perfect balance of challenge and relaxation.

4. Hiking and Trail Running

Spring’s mild temperatures and blooming landscapes make it the perfect time for hiking and trail running. Whether you’re seeking a relaxed day hike to admire the wildflowers or a more intense trail running challenge, these activities offer a connection to nature that’s hard to beat.

  • Best For: Those who enjoy long outdoor excursions with varying levels of intensity.
  • Tip: Choose a trail that matches your fitness level and prepare for changing weather conditions.

5. Mountain Biking

As the trails dry out from the winter melt, mountain biking becomes an exhilarating option for those looking for an adventure. From winding forest trails to rocky paths, mountain biking provides an adrenaline-pumping ride while testing your balance and endurance.

  • Best For: Cyclists and outdoor enthusiasts looking for a thrill.
  • Tip: Invest in a quality mountain bike and wear protective gear, especially when tackling more challenging terrains.

Summer Adventures: Sun, Surf, and Thrills

When the temperatures rise, it’s time to head to the water and embrace the sunshine. Summer offers an abundance of adventure sports that range from high-intensity water sports to peaceful outdoor activities under the blue skies.

6. Surfing

For those near the ocean, surfing is the ultimate summer adventure sport. Whether you’re catching waves in Hawaii, Australia, or your local beach, surfing challenges your balance, strength, and patience as you learn to ride the perfect wave.

  • Best For: Those looking for a mix of skill development and relaxation by the sea.
  • Tip: Start with a surf lesson if you’re new to the sport and always practice safety in the water.

7. Kayaking and Canoeing

If you’re looking to explore rivers, lakes, or even coastal waters, kayaking and canoeing are ideal choices for summer adventure. Paddle through scenic landscapes, enjoy the tranquility of calm waters, or test your skills in rapids.

  • Best For: Anyone who enjoys being on the water, from beginners to experts.
  • Tip: Always wear a life vest and learn proper paddling techniques for efficient movement.

8. Rock Climbing

While rock climbing is often associated with the mountains, summer offers an excellent opportunity to explore both outdoor and indoor climbing gyms. Whether you’re scaling craggy cliffs or tackling a challenging bouldering problem, climbing is a fantastic sport to engage your whole body.

  • Best For: Those who enjoy physical challenges and want to build strength.
  • Tip: Always check your climbing equipment and take safety precautions when climbing outdoors.

Fall Adventures: Perfect for Wilderness Exploration

As the weather cools down and the leaves begin to change colors, fall is a beautiful season for outdoor adventures. Crisp air, fewer crowds, and stunning autumn landscapes make this a prime time for activities that let you connect with nature.

9. Paragliding

Fall offers great conditions for paragliding, as cooler temperatures and stable air make for optimal flying conditions. Soar above breathtaking autumn views, gliding peacefully through the air with the colorful fall foliage beneath you.

  • Best For: Those seeking a thrilling yet peaceful experience in the air.
  • Tip: Take a tandem flight with a certified instructor if you’re new to paragliding.

10. Trail Running and Obstacle Course Racing

Fall is also a fantastic time for trail running or obstacle course racing (OCR). The cooler temperatures make it more comfortable for endurance activities, while the changing scenery adds an extra layer of beauty to your run. OCRs often feature challenging courses with mud, obstacles, and natural terrain, making them perfect for those seeking a challenge.

  • Best For: Fitness enthusiasts who enjoy running and testing their limits.
  • Tip: Train for both endurance and strength to prepare for obstacle races.
